Cut-over of the Driftbound parcel-tracking webhook completed last night. Old Cartwheel endpoint drained, traffic now flows through the Ostermere relay. Signature verification enforced on all inbound payloads; unsigned requests rejected at the edge. Retry queue migrated with zero message loss; backlog cleared within forty minutes. One open item: rotate the relay's signing material on the normal schedule, not early. For your review, the production configuration the webhook service is now running with is listed below.

service settings:
oliath:
  log_level: debug
  metrics_host: metrics.oliath.zemvarsys.internal
  pool_size: 8

Q: How do I get into the bike cage, and do the parking gates use the same fob?

A: Nope, they're separate systems. The parking gates read your Fennick badge automatically, but the bike cage on the lower ramp has its own keypad. Staff can request access via the facilities desk. Once approved, the keypad code you'll need is below.

turnstile pass: bdg-YEOZLM-79341408

☐ Before rotating the Tocksweep scheduler keys, confirm the cron drift investigation is closed: support should verify that no jobs on the Hallin cluster are still firing more than 90 seconds late, and that the clock-sync fix has been deployed to every worker. Attach the final drift report to the ceremony record. When both checks pass, unseal the rotation workstation using the recovery passphrase noted immediately below this item.

recovery phrase for kagep-kadug: praox-wenael